How to Make Best Crispy Zucchini Fritters

Ingredients:

  • 2 medium zucchini, grated
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 cup all-purpose flour
  • 1/4 cup grated Parmesan cheese
  • 1 large egg
  • 1/4 cup chopped green onions
  • 1 clove garlic, minced
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1/2 teaspoon dried oregano
  • Oil for frying

Directions:

Step 1: Preparation

Grate the zucchini and sprinkle it with salt. This step allows the moisture to escape; let it sit for about 10 minutes. Afterward, squeeze out the excess moisture with your hands or a clean kitchen towel. This ensures that your fritters stay crispy!

Step 2: Mixing

In a large bowl, combine the grated zucchini, all-purpose flour, Parmesan cheese, egg, chopped green onions, minced garlic, black pepper, and oregano. Mix well until all the ingredients are fully incorporated, creating a thick batter.

Step 3: Cooking

Heat oil in a frying pan over medium heat. Drop spoonfuls of the mixture into the pan, making sure to flatten them slightly with the back of the spoon. Fry for 3-4 minutes on each side or until golden brown, creating that perfect crispy exterior.

Step 4: Finishing

Once golden and crispy, remove the fritters from the pan and drain them on paper towels to absorb any excess oil. Serve them warm, and enjoy the delicious aroma wafting through your kitchen!

How to Store Best Crispy Zucchini Fritters

To store leftover fritters, let them cool completely and then place them in an airtight container in the refrigerator. They can be stored for up to 3 days. Reheat them in a toaster oven to restore their crispiness. For longer storage, you can freeze them for up to 2 months. Just make sure to separate layers with parchment paper to prevent sticking.

Expert Tips for Perfect Best Crispy Zucchini Fritters

  • Don’t skip the salt in the preparation stage; it helps draw out the moisture from the zucchini.
  • Control the oil temperature to avoid greasy fritters. The oil should shimmer but not smoke.
  • Customize the herbs by adding fresh basil or parsley for even more flavor.
  • Increase the crunch factor by adding breadcrumbs or almond flour instead of all-purpose flour for a gluten-free option.

Frequently Asked Questions

  • Can I use yellow squash instead of zucchini?
    Yes! Yellow squash works well in this recipe, and you’ll get a similar taste and texture.

  • How can I make these fritters vegan?
    Substitute the egg with a flaxseed egg (1 tablespoon ground flaxseed mixed with 3 tablespoons water) and use nutritional yeast instead of Parmesan cheese.

  • Why are my fritters falling apart?
    It might be due to too much moisture. Make sure to squeeze out all the liquid from the zucchini and adjust the flour measurement if necessary.

  • Can I bake these instead of frying?
    Absolutely!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C) and place the fritters on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Bake for about 20 minutes, flipping halfway through.

  • What other dips can I serve with these fritters?
    They pair excellently with tzatziki, ranch dressing, or a spicy aioli for a variety of flavors.
